Sadipur Census 2011: Key Statistics and Insights

As per the 2011 Census, Sadipur Village has a population of 513 (513) with 265 (265) males and 248 (248) females.The sex ratio in Sadipur is 936, indicating a below-average ratio compared to the national average of 943 .

Child Population (Age group 0-6 years) of Sadipur Village is 117 (117) which is 22.81% of Sadipur Village overall population, Child sex Ratio of Sadipur Village is 1167 females for every 1000 males.

Note : In the 2011 Census, Sadipur village is listed as part of the Bakhri Subdistrict (Tahsil) of the Begusarai District in the state of BIHAR in INDIA.

Sadipur Literacy Rate

Sadipur Village has a literacy rate of 44.95% which is lower than national average of 72.98%, The Male literacy rate of Sadipur Village is 50.71 lower than national average of 80.88%, The Female literacy rate of Sadipur Village is 38.38 lower than national average of 64.63%.

Sadipur Scheduled Castes (SC) Population

Scheduled Castes(SC) Population in Sadipur Village is 485 (485) with 249 (249) males and 236 (236) females, which is 94.54% of Sadipur Village overall population. The Sex Ratio among Scheduled Caste is 948 females for every 1000 males.

Sadipur Scheduled Tribes (ST) Population

Scheduled Tribes Population in Sadipur Village is 0, meaning there are no Scheduled Tribes in Sadipur Village.

Sadipur Workforce (Worker Profile) Overview

In Sadipur Village, there are about 182 (182) workers, making up nearly 35.48% of the Sadipur Village total population. Out of these, around 107 (107) are male workers, and about 75 (75) are female workers.
